Product Description:
The CSH01.1C-S3-ENS-EN1-NNN-S1-S-NN-FW control section is a modular hardware unit built by Bosch Rexroth Indramat for the CSH Advanced Controllers series. It mounts on an IndraDrive power module and handles axis computation, encoder evaluation, and safe I/O so that servo drives, inverters, and peripheral sensors can be synchronized in automated assembly lines, packaging machines, or material-handling stations. This arrangement places motion control and signal processing in the same drive assembly, which helps keep the installation compact and organized inside the cabinet.
An analog monitor channel delivers 5 V, 1 mA, allowing process meters or oscilloscopes to track internal variables without overloading the source. Signal granularity on that channel is fixed at 19.5 mV/inc, which is the smallest voltage step available on the monitor output. Field devices such as light curtains or position switches are accepted on digital inputs rated for 24 VDC, 3 mA, and the controller can drive contactors or indicator lamps from digital outputs that source up to 24 VDC, 0.5 A. When higher-current loads must be energized after self-test, the ready relay provides a separate line that closes at 24 VDC, 1 A, isolating safety-related power distribution from low-level logic signals.
Supporting these interface channels, the board draws only 7.5 W during steady-state operation and tolerates an initial surge of 4 A when the drive rack is first energized. The compact housing stands 241 mm tall, with a narrow width and moderate depth that support high-density cabinet layouts while still leaving room for its D-Sub 9 female safety connector and dual feedback ports. Motion commands and diagnostic data move over the deterministic SERCOS III master link, so multiple drives can be phase-aligned without separate timing hardware. The combination of low operating power, compact packaging, and integrated communication supports continuous use in coordinated multi-axis systems.
